Common NameArabinofuranose
DescriptionArabinofuranose refers to the furanose form of arabinose, which is an optical isomer of arabinose. For biosynthetic reasons, most saccharides are almost always more abundant in nature as the "D" form, or structurally analogous to D-(+)-glyceraldehyde. However, L-arabinose is in fact more common than D-arabinose in nature and is found in nature as a component of biopolymers such as hemicellulose and pectin.

Description Belongs to the class of organic compounds known as pentoses. These are monosaccharides in which the carbohydrate moiety contains five carbon atoms.
